Discovering the Agafay Desert: What You Can Expect

The Location: A Rocky Oasis Near Marrakech

Unlike the Sahara’s vast sands, the Agafay Desert offers a rugged, stony landscape that feels untouched and authentic. Its rocky dunes and sparse vegetation give it a distinctive charm — a different kind of desert experience that’s still breathtaking. It’s roughly a 30 to 45-minute drive from Marrakech, making it a convenient escape without long travel times.

Pickup and Transportation

The tour includes hotel pickup and drop-off, which means you can relax and avoid the hassle of arranging your own transport. Based on reviews, the transportation is generally smooth, although some guests have noted slight delays or older vehicles. Still, the overall consensus is positive, and the small group size (max 100 travelers) keeps things intimate and manageable.

The Sunset Camel Ride: Peaceful and Picturesque

The first stop is Lalla Takerkoust, where you meet your camel, often described as friendly and well-cared-for. The 20-minute camel ride at sunset is the highlight for many — as the sun dips below the horizon, the landscape is bathed in golden and pink hues. Reviewers mention how magical and quiet this moment feels, perfect for photos and just soaking in the tranquility.

One guest, Piotr, called it a “must for people who want a short trek into the Atlas mountains,” emphasizing that even a brief ride provides a satisfying taste of desert life. Others appreciated how the ride is paced to allow plenty of time to enjoy the view and the company of the camels.

The Desert Camp and Moroccan Dinner

Following the camel ride, you’ll settle into an elaborately decorated desert camp. Here, a traditional Moroccan feast awaits, featuring flavorful tagines, salads, and warm bread, served in an ambiance that’s both festive and cozy. Reviewers repeatedly praised the deliciousness of the food, with one noting it was “the best meal I had in Marrakech by far.”

As you dine under a canopy of stars, you’ll be entertained by live Berber music and storytelling around a campfire. The rhythmic drumming and singing help transport you into the local culture, with many guests commenting on how genuine and lively the performances are. This cultural touch adds a layer of authenticity not often found in more commercialized tours.

The Night’s Atmosphere: Magic Under the Stars

The extended 3-hour dinner and entertainment make this experience more than just a meal. Guests often highlight how the music, fire lighting, and starry sky create a memorable atmosphere, perfect for relaxing and connecting with the environment. Some reviewers mentioned the fire show and the chance to chat with local hosts, making it feel both festive and intimate.

Return to Marrakech

After a relaxed evening, the driver returns you to your hotel, usually within 30 minutes. Guests report that the overall schedule is well-paced, allowing plenty of time to enjoy each part without feeling rushed.

Is hotel pickup included?
Yes, the tour offers pickup from your hotel or riad in Marrakech, making it convenient and stress-free.

How long is the entire experience?
The tour lasts approximately 5 hours and 30 minutes, covering pickup, the camel ride, dinner, entertainment, and return to Marrakech.

What’s the duration of the camel ride?
The camel ride lasts about 20 minutes, which guests generally find sufficient to enjoy the scenery and animals without it feeling rushed.

What kind of food is served during dinner?
You’ll be served a traditional Moroccan feast featuring flavorful tagines, fresh salads, and warm bread, all in a beautifully set desert camp.

Are the guides knowledgeable?
Yes, multiple reviews praise the guides for their friendliness and knowledge, with some sharing extensive insights into Moroccan culture and traditions.

Is the experience suitable for children or older adults?
Most guests found it suitable, though the rocky terrain and mountain roads might be challenging for mobility-impaired travelers or those with health issues. The walk in the mountains can be steep and rocky.

Are animals well cared for during the tour?
While most reviewers mention the camels are friendly and appear well looked after, some expressed concern about animal welfare. It’s advisable to do your own research if this is a priority.

What’s the best time of day for this tour?
The sunset timing makes late afternoon to early evening ideal, providing the most stunning light and atmosphere for both the camel ride and dinner.

Can I cancel if my plans change?
Yes, the tour offers free cancellation up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und. Cancellations within 24 hours are not refundable.
